Designs for job -
embedded learning include analyzing student data, case studies, peer observation or visitations, simulations, co-teaching with peers or specialists, action research, peer and expert coaching, observing and analyzing demonstrations of practice, problem - based
learning, inquiry into practice, student observation, study groups, data analysis, constructing and scoring assessments, examining student or educator work, lesson study,
video clubs, professional reading, or book studies.

There are different ways in which to do this — for example, having learners watch for a specific behavior or action in a
video that's playing out, noting their observations, and then comparing them with an expert's observations; or interspersing
video clips with decision point questions to form either a linear or a branching flow; or
embedding interactivity within or over a
video clip itself in a meaningful way so as to achieve a specific
learning outcome.
